Development of BEACON technology. Quarterly report, October-December 1982

Description: The BEACON process involves the catalytic deposition of a highly reactive form of carbon from a gas stream which contains carbon monoxide. The carbon-depleted gas is combusted with air to produce power, and the carbon is reacted with steam to produce methane or hydrogen. During the quarter both SOHIO and TRW worked on catalysts which would suppress methane formation during steaming thus increasing the amount of hydrogen formed. Zero-field. mu. SR and low-temperature. mu. /sup +/ diffusivity in copper

Description: In this paper the history of ..mu../sup +/ diffusion studies in copper, with particular emphasis on the increased low-temperature diffusivity which has been known for several years now, is reviewed. The theory and practice of the zero-field ..mu..SR method, which has come into increasing favor in the study of muon diffusion and trapping in metals, is surveyed, and its application to the low-temperature copper problem is discussed. 26 references.

Effects of electronically neutral impurities on muonium in germanium

Description: Low-temperature measurements of muonium parameters in various germanium crystals have been performed. We have measured crystals with different levels of neutral impurities, with and without dislocations, and with different annealing histories. The most striking result is the apparent trapping of Mu by silicon impurities in germanium.

Evaporation of mesons from quark-gluon plasma by fission of chromoelectric flux tubes

Description: The chromoelectric flux tube model is used to obtain a dynamical description of the evaporation of mesons from a quark-gluon plasma. The radiation pressure is computed to assess whether this process is an important mode for the disassembly of a compressed plasma. A new result for the creation rate of q anti q pairs in a constant color field is employed.

Kinetic and resistive effects on interchange instabilities for a cylindrical model spheromak

Description: The stabilizing influence of diamagnetic drift effects on ideal and resistive interchange modes is investigated. A resistive-ballooning-mode equation is derived using a kinetic theory approach and is applied to a cylindrical model spheromak equilibrium. It is found that these kinetic effects can significantly improve the ..beta.. limits for collisionless interchange stability. Molecular photoemission studies using synchrotron radiation

Description: The angular distributions of photoelectrons and Auger electrons were measured by electron spectroscopy using synchrotron radiation. The experimental results are compared with theoretical calculations to interpret the electronic behavior of photoionization for molecular systems.
